The answer is 1) Internet Web Browser. Internet Explorer falls under the category of an Internet Web Browser. A web browser is a software application that helps you access any information on the world wide web. With the help of a web browser, you can search for any information and get results in a matter of seconds. Some other commonly used web browsers include Google Chrome, Microsoft Edge, Mozilla Firefox, and more.

The process of using an internet browser is extremely simple. You just have to enter the URL in the browser, and the server will take you to the website you have requested. Moreover, you can easily open multiple tabs simultaneously and search different websites. Hence, a web browser makes internet surfing a cakewalk!
